KESC police nab two imposters

20 Mar, 2011

Karachi Electric Supply Company (KESC) police has arrested two imposters and presented them before judicial magistrate. The court sent them to jail till March 30.
Mohammad Ali alias Mannan and his accomplice Ishtiaq had reportedly been extorting money from customers for illegal use of electricity in Orangi area by falsely presenting themselves as KESC employees. They were arrested red handed on March 16 by KESC police while tampering the metre of a planted customer who had already reported the matter to KESC vigilance team.
Mohammad Ali was a sacked and outsourced employee of KESC who used to present a fake duty card and charge money from the customers for various methods of illegal use of electricity. He was also involved in making fake instalments of electricity bills. KESC's vigilance team had been following him after receiving several reports and finally on Wednesday, the vigilance team set a trap by planting a customer who invited Ali to bypass the metre and arrested both the accused them.-PR
